    Hello guys,

    Ill just get straight to it
    My car has a digital climate control (Calais) and no matter what mode I have the vents set to (eg. For wells face vents) as soon as I get over 2000rpm the air starts coming out of the damister only.

    I know it's controlled by vacuum pipes from the back of the plenum but is there somewhere I can check or some kind of vacuum switch that needs replacing?

    It's kind of annoying on a hot day.
    Maybe I have the pipes on the back of the plenum on wrong?

    Or is it something electrical?
